Efficient Cell Dynamic Imaging Technology Based on Intelligent Control
In order to improve the efficiency and accuracy of living cell function research,the microscopic imaging facility is used to develop an intelligent control precision sampling system.The self-developed system has remote automatic control function,can realize accurate drug timing and fixed-point addition.After research and testing,the system shows excellent versatility,can be used with common optical imaging equipment,and can meet a variety of experimental requirements from short-to long-term living cell function research.In the process of continuous imaging of living cells,the use of intelligent and precise control methods can significantly improve the accuracy,stability and efficiency of experiments,especially,can ensure the integrity of critical data.This research effectively promotes the in-depth exploration of key scientific research fields such as cell function,successfully enhances the testing capability and application value of multiple optical imaging instruments,and promotes the growth of innovative talents and the construction of high-standard scientific research platforms.
